Transgender Day of Remembrance
Transgender Day of Remembrance (TDOR) is an annual observance on November 20 that honors the memory of the transgender people whose lives were lost in acts of anti-transgender violence.
This year we will gather to mourn those that we have lost and reflect on the work that is still needed to ensure safety and equality for all trans and gender diverse people.
